I have a hp laptop and for some reason on my keyboard, specifically the keys: 9 , o, l, . , When I type them I also get the key next to it and a tried to go tokto setting and fix it but it's not working.
So if I type 9 I get 09
If I type o I get po
If I type l I get ;l
And if I type . I get /.
The right and keft key aren't working properly either.
Please I need help

I suggest you run a Keyboard Test to confirm the Hardware Functionality
- Hold the power button for at least five seconds to turn off the Notebook.
- Turn on the computer and immediately press Esc repeatedly, about once every second.
- When the menu appears, press the F2 key.
- On the main menu, click Component Tests and Keyboard
